JSC POLEMA, Russia's largest manufacturer of metal powders, offers a diverse range of powder alloys and pure metals produced by various methods, including high-pressure gas and water atomizing, oxide reduction, and mechanical grinding.

Recently, the company has been actively implementing new technical solutions for gas atomizing, which significantly improve the morphology of particles, reduce the number of satellites, and increase the fluidity of powders and the quality of weld coatings.

Atomized powders produced by JSC POLEMA are classified into two groups: powders for coatings and structural powders.

The first group includes over 200 types of powders for coatings using various methods, including self-fluxing nickel, iron, and copper alloys, tool steels, high-carbon and low-carbon steels and alloys, corrosion-resistant and heat-resistant steels and alloys, as well as tin- and zinc-based composite powders and alloys.

The variety of available powders for coatings, used in high-speed, detonation, gas-flame, and plasma spraying, gas-powder, plasma, induction, and laser welding, allows to solve specific problems of surface hardening and effective protection against wear and corrosion of machines and equipment parts operating under elevated temperatures, high mechanical stress, and with abrasive substances and in aggressive environments.

The second group includes structural powders, such as pressed powders of pure metals (chromium, molybdenum, tungsten, nickel, and titanium), copper-based alloys (bronze and brass), stainless steels, special alloys with high magnetic permeability (permalloys), and materials for shot jet processing of parts (tool steels).

Powders of this group are used for making sheet rolled productsbars, and non-ferrous and refractory metal forgingstools, sintered and deformed parts, composite materials used in electrical engineering, electronics, tool engineering, machine engineering, aerospace industry, nuclear power engineering, vehicles, filters, gas absorbers, and other engineering areas.

Powders with exothermal reaction while flame spraying form on the steel a durable wear-resistant coatings based on the metallide Ni-Al. It can guarantee a stated thermal effect and a good fluidity through the holes sized 1.7—2.5 mm.


Spheres of application: CP-Al5-Ni and CP-Al10-Ni – as substrate material and for restoration of dimensions. Powders based on self-fluxing alloys are used for production of abrasion-resistant coatings combined with anticorrosive properties.


Powders are widely used for restoration and hardening of arbor slots, components of vehicles, seaborne machinery etc.


Method of coating deposition: flame spraying without flowing.


Particle size 40 - 100 mkm.
